Maintaining a healthy, strong lawn requires consideration not only of what you see on the surface, but also what is happening in the soil. When soil is exposed to constant pressure or has a tendency towards compaction, it can become so densely packed that grass roots have few opportunities for development. Furthermore, this process can prevent moisture, oxygen, and other nutrients from being absorbed by your turf. What You Need to Know About Lawn Aeration

At Lawn Doctor of Lakeville-Burnsville-Farmington, we often come across homeowners who forget how important proper aeration is to a thriving landscape. Because this process should only be done every one or two years, it can be easy for it to slip your mind. That being said, it is vital to the overall health and beauty of your turf.

One easy way to assess whether your yard is in dire need of aeration is to grab a screwdriver or shovel and see whether the tool can easily be inserted into the soil. Should you feel a significant amount of resistance, you’re likely dealing with compacted soil that is hindering grass root growth. Even if your lawn passes the screwdriver test, it is necessary to schedule aeration at a regular frequency to prevent compaction from taking hold.

As you research aeration, you may come across two popular techniques: spike aeration and plug aeration, also known as core aeration. Spike aeration often involves a roller covered in spikes, which is then used to punch holes into the soil. Although this process may seem to create channels through which air and water can circulate, it may also push soil together and result in further issues. That’s why we only conduct core aeration, using a professional machine to “core” out entire plugs of soil and leaving more growing room for your lawn’s roots.
